Al Forat TV

Watch Al Forat TV Online Live Al Forat TV Channels Streaming. Al Forat Network is a satellite television network in Iraq. The Arabic language network is owned by SIIC the largest Shi'a political party in Iraq. Al-Forat has 300 employees with offices located in the city of Karrada in Baghdad.